Before You Go
Book sunset slots early
Sunset times fill quickly — reserve a late-afternoon spot if you want both daylight and the evening fountain show.
Carry ID and booking confirmation
You’ll need ID and your ticket (mobile or paper) for entry and dining allocation; have them readily accessible.
Mind the dress code
Smart-casual attire is recommended for dining venues in the tower; avoid beachwear inside restaurants.
Allow time for security and photos
Security screening and photos at the top can add 20–45 minutes—factor that into your schedule.

Common Questions
Do tickets include priority or skip-the-line access?
This offering includes general admission to Level 124; timed entry manages flow but skip-the-line access is not guaranteed.
Can I choose which restaurant I’ll dine at?
You select lunch or dinner at booking, but final restaurant (Burj Club, Armani Mediterraneo or Armani Deli) depends on availability at time of visit.
Is the attraction wheelchair and stroller accessible?
Yes — public spaces, elevators and the observation deck are wheelchair and stroller accessible; specialized infant seats are available.
Will I see the Dubai Fountain from Level 124?
You can see the fountain from Level 124, and evening visits provide the best chance to pair the observation deck with a fountain show visible from above.
